Zillow Group Inc saw a price increase of 4.60% as it reached a 20-day high, reflecting positive market sentiment.
The company is set to participate in Barclays' 23rd Annual Global Technology Conference, where CEO Jeremy Wacksman will discuss innovations in real estate. This event is expected to attract significant investor interest, enhancing Zillow's visibility in the market.
As the leading real estate platform in the U.S., Zillow's focus on technological advancements positions it well to meet growing consumer demands, potentially driving further growth in the future.

About Z
Zillow Group, Inc. helps people find and get the home they want by connecting them with digital solutions, dedicated partners and agents, and buying, selling, financing, and renting experiences. The Company’s affiliates, subsidiaries, and brands include Zillow, Zillow Premier Agent, Zillow Home Loans, Zillow Rentals, Trulia, Out East, StreetEasy, HotPads, ShowingTime+, Spruce, and Follow Up Boss. It helps renters, buyers, sellers, and real estate professionals across all their residential real estate needs through its housing super app, which serves as an ecosystem of connected solutions for the tasks and services related to moving. It provides integrated transaction experience for movers through Zillow, its network of partners, its affiliated brands, and through a comprehensive suite of marketing software and technology solutions for the real estate industry, including ShowingTime+, Follow Up Boss and Spruce. It offers multifamily property managers a variety of advertising products.
